  •       TEXAS COURT OF APPEALS, THIRD DISTRICT, AT AUSTIN
    NO. 03-06-00543-CR
    Terry Lee Rogers, Appellant
    v.
    The State of Texas, Appellee
    FROM THE DISTRICT COURT OF BELL COUNTY, 27TH JUDICIAL DISTRICT
    NO. 58126, HONORABLE JOE CARROLL, JUDGE PRESIDING
    MEMORANDUM OPINION
    Terry Lee Rogers seeks to appeal from a judgment of conviction for aggravated
    sexual assault. The trial court has certified that this is a plea bargain case, and Rogers has no right
    of appeal. The court has also certified that Rogers waived the right of appeal as part of the plea
    bargain agreement. See Tex. R. App. P. 25.2(a)(2), (d); Blanco v. State, 
    18 S.W.3d 218
    , 220 (Tex.
    Crim. App. 2000); see also Monreal v. State, 
    99 S.W.3d 615
    , 622 (Tex. Crim. App. 2003). The
    appeal is dismissed.
